I'm so sorry to read about the loss of the beagle puppy and the illness of the other! Did the vets run a PCR test for lepto? Acute kidney failure is one of the symptoms. It kills younger dogs much more quickly than older ones. Often, by the time the owner notices anything is wrong, it is too late to save the dog. Having just gone through a lepto crisis at my house, I'm all too familiar with this issue. Another note: GSDs seem to be especially susceptible to lepto, so it's good for everyone to be aware of the symptoms: * unexplained fever * increased thirst and urination * lumbar (back) pain or if the dog is diagnosed with: * kidney failure * liver failure * uveitis (inflammation of the eye) Good luck to all involved with this -- whatever it is, it sounds horrid! - Cheryl May __________________________________________________ Do You Yahoo!?
